Mathematical LaTeX Helper: Mathematical LaTeX Helper is a software tool that assists users with writing mathematical formulas and equations using LaTeX markup language. It provides an intuitive interface for inserting common math symbols and structures, and automatically generates the underlying LaTeX code.

Postkit: Postkit is an open-source WordPress plugin that allows you to create customizable forms and surveys on your WordPress site. It has drag-and-drop form building, multi-page forms, file uploads, and integrations with various third-party services.
